Parliament's diary

Parliament sat 40 minutes later than usual at 3.10 p.m. yesterday after members had attended a Parliamentary luncheon in honour of the Speaker of the Korean National Assembly (Dr Chung-il Kwon).

Dr Chung and three members of the Korean National Assembly were welcomed on to the floor of the House. Mr J. R. Harrison (Nat., Hawke’s Bay) was appointed Acting Speaker in the absence of the Speaker (Sir Roy Jack).

The Acting Prime Minister (Mr Taiboys) and the Deputy Leader of the Opposition (Mr Tizard) both wished Sir Roy a speedy and complete recovery. Mr J. L. Hunt (Lab., New Lynn) presented the petition of P. E. Bloomer praying for relief on behalf of the member of Parliament for Napier (Mr G. Christie).

The annual reports of Air New Zealand and the National Water and Soil Conservation Authority were tabled.

Members gave notice of seven notices of motion. Ministers answered 19 questions. Members then debated Ministerial replies to questions and private members notices of motion until the 5.30 p.m. dinner adjournment.

When the House resumed at 7.30 p.m., the Counties Amendment Bill, the Development Finance Corporation Amendment Bill (No. 2), the Carter Observatory Amendment Bill, and the Reserves Bill were given second readings.

The House adjourned at 10.27 p.m.
